Transaction 64eaac71c4c02c41354d13308cca1134eb64231f886e65bb7c66d987d720c77f
1 Input
2 Outputs
- 64eaac71c4c02c41354d13308cca1134eb64231f886e65bb7c66d987d720c77f:0
- 64eaac71c4c02c41354d13308cca1134eb64231f886e65bb7c66d987d720c77f:1
value 5947
address bc1q0msl4adskcukl8euscskslyrezsqtr4u0kazp9
value 500720
address 13RtE6vQgBQK6ANJEpojuz4i265k7RxfdA